Poisson-Gamma Counting Process as a Discrete Survival Model

Pawan Kumar Srivastava, R. S. Srivastava


Abstract: In this paper a PoissonGamma distribution has been proposed, which is obtained by compounding a Poisson distribution with a two parameter Gamma distribution. Here the pmf of the proposed distribution (PGD) is derived. The expressions for raw moments, central moments, coefficients of skewness and kurtosis have been derived. Survival and Hazard functions of proposed distribution are also obtained. The estimator of the parameters have been obtained by method of Moments as well as method of Maximum Likelihood. The proposed distribution has found to be a good fit of Kemp & Kemp survival data (1965).
